Huawei Nova 5T is the second Huawei Nova terminal released during the year, which aims to meet all the needs of those who want a top of the range in their hands, but are not willing to spend money on their own. With its affordable price point, the Nova 5T really seems to succeed. Here's why.

Design

The Nova series has renewed its brand and the work done is clearly visible starting from the style of the logo and the colors of the terminals. This 5T is available in sparkling colors, including the Midsummer Purple on trial, which offers bright and sparkling shades.

The part that will most attract the user's eye is the rear, covered with 2.5D glass where the Nova logo is located both in large, which then repeated in small for the entire extension of the rear. Net of personal tastes, this is a choice that greatly personalizes the terminal, and which differs it from many other competitors on the market. It will like it, or it will not like it, but the move is still innovative.

As we will see later, the rear of the terminal does not attract only for the new graphic pattern, since the back cover houses a quad camera configuration, which certainly suggests that the multimedia department is one of the main attractions of this device. Positioned vertically, the lens setting closely resembles that of the Huawei P30 Pro, with three main lenses and flashes on a single line, with a small sensor on the side. Moreover, the room is really much more discreet than that of Honor 20 Pro, much larger and with a more pronounced bump.

On the front side, on the other hand, there is a large 6.26-inch display, with well-optimized frames, slightly more evident on the lower part. There is no notch, because among the peculiarities of this Nova 5T there is also the 4.5 mm hole in the upper left corner, which houses the selfie camera and which allows the terminal to reach a screen-to-body ratio more than 90%.

Again, particular is the positioning of the fingerprint sensor, located on the right side, below the volume rocker. We will return to this sensor later, anticipating from now that, as per Huawei tradition, it is one of the best appreciable on a terminal. The bottom houses a USB-C port, next to a speaker grill, with no headphone jack. The package does not include a pair of USB-C headphones but there is a USB-C headphone jack dongle, so you can use your own headphones.

Screen

Huawei 5T, of course, will have to save some money. The panel is an IPS LCD type, which is more evident than the average price of the Nova 5T. It won't be as good as the OLED and AMOLED panels found in the more expensive terminals, but if this allows the user to save on the final price, and have a real top in their hands, the choice of the manufacturer is certainly spot on.

The colors on the LCD panel aren't as vivid as on an OLED display, the contrast just as much, and the blacks aren't truly black. Beyond these data, however, the Nova 5T panel is still appreciable from many points of view. It offers a Full HD + resolution at 2340 x 1080p, with a density of 412 ppi, which offers the user clear images and videos.

The panel is embellished by the absence of a notch, since it offers a cutout for the selfie camera at the top left. After a couple of hours of use it will be difficult to notice it, managing instead to blend in better. It is only noticeable when using full screen apps with controls present in the area where the chamber hole is located. In this case you can reduce the full screen display mode and choose to hide the hole, with black borders at the top and bottom, as if it were a smartphone with wider bezels. To tell the truth, during our use, we have never felt the need to resort to this stratagem.

Performance

No compromise on performance. Huawei Nova 5T is equipped with a Kirin 980 processor, the same chip that powers the AI ​​capabilities of Huawei's Mate 20 and P30 series, which increases performance and battery life. The weight of the CPU is felt when you use all the apps, which run smoothly in everyday life, without any hesitation. The 6 GB of RAM available also make multitasking of equal value.

The CPU seems to lose the direct comparison with the Snapdragon 855 proposed, for example on the OnePlus 7 series, but beyond the data on paper, Nova 5T is a lightning-fast terminal in everything it does, and in everyday use it does not you will hardly notice any slowdown problems. Everything flows smoothly, from apps to games. For the more demanding, then, a Performance mode is hidden among the menus, which gives the phone a marginal increase in performance, which in any case weighs heavily on the battery. We do not feel like recommending this mode, also because it is not necessary: ​​the terminal is already fluid with the default settings.

Camera

While Nova 5T has “saved” on some elements, such as the LCD display, it certainly has not compromised on the camera department. The terminal sports, in fact, an impressive and versatile quad-camera configuration reminiscent of the one in force on the Huawei P30 Pro, even if they remain a step below these, but the results can be comparable to those of many higher-end terminals. .

As for the front. Huawei Nova 5T offers a 32 MP sensor, housed in the hole on the front of the phone. It is flanked by support for artificial intelligence, which through software improvements manages to make the selfies elaborate. Probably a little too much. Where, on the other hand, the AI ​​is particularly useful is in the shots in the dark.

The real protagonist, however, is the four-camera configuration on the back, characterized by a 48 MP main sensor with f / 1.4 aperture, with optical image stabilization and laser autofocus. This is the same 48MP Sony IMX586 sensor found on the OnePlus 7 Pro And in fact, the photographic results are very similar to the latter. Accompanying this main sensor, also a 16 MP wide-angle lens with f / 2.2 aperture, with 117-degree FoV, as well as an 8 MP (f / 2.4) telephoto lens with OIS and 3X lossless and 5X hybrid zoom capabilities, and finally a 2 MP macro lens with f / 2.4 aperture.

The main sensor is the 48MP sensor which is about 1/2 inch in size. It is larger than most major sensors on smartphones, which allows it to capture more light and color. Ultimately, the Nova 5T offers good quality high-resolution shots – the result is a 12MP image, although you can manually choose to capture 48MP photos. The latter, however, is only recommended in optimally lit scenes.

Like most smartphones, the best photographic result is obtained in well-lit scenarios, therefore in full sunlight. In general the images are clear and bright, with the right exposure, able to bring out the details. Also supporting the result is the Kirin 980 with its dual NPU, which powers the AI ​​capabilities and the camera of this Nova 5T. Artificial intelligence is enabled by default in the camera. We have noticed that AI tends to process images too much. For some, this AI aggression might produce better shots, but in general the photos look not too natural.

Obviously, in some areas it is better to use AI, which gains sharpness and which certainly helps the night mode, allowing you to add details to the shot in the dark, capturing more light and more

Video footage on the Nova 5T is smooth and stable. The terminal allows you to record 1080p video, with images that retain details and colors. However, there is a lack of OIS, which requires the user to keep the device as stable as possible. 4K recording support available, naturally not stabilized. The result is however appreciable.

Autonomy

The battery of the Nova 5T is 3,750 mAh, but beyond what is written in black and white, what interests the user is the autonomy of the terminal. During our tests we always arrived in the evening with a residual charge dose of just under 20%. This allows the device to cover a day of normal use, therefore with push notifications, use mostly reserved for web browsing and messaging, social control, and automatic brightness. Unfortunately there is no support for wireless charging, but fortunately it supports fast charging thanks to the 22.5 W charger included in the package. It is not as fast as OnePlus or Xiaomi technology, but it is able to bring the terminal to 50% in just 30 minutes.

Conclusions

Nova 5T is truly an important competitor on the scene. Low price, but certainly among the so-called top of the range. Very nice design, compact shape, the fact that it can be used well in one hand and is still really light, with its 164 grams well distributed. The displays are the only compromise, which is felt more if you read the data on the card, than in real use. Too bad also for the absence of the audio jack and support for wireless charging. If we exclude these elements, Nova 5T is really a terminal that has its say in the current landscape.

A note cannot be missing on the software: at the moment there still seems to be uncertainty about Huawei's future software support, but the Nova 5T comes with full support for Google applications and with all Big G services installed.

Ultimately Nova 5T is a terminal that we liked a lot, right from the opening of the package, and for all use in everyday life. With this smartphone, Huawei demonstrates that there is room for a new category of smartphone: the top of the range at a very competitive price.
